Los Angeles, CA 90001 Population by Race and Ethnicity

Los Angeles, CA 90001 Population by Race Graph

2010 Population by Race and Ethnicity Los Angeles, CA 90001 California United States
Population by Race
White 10,658 19.65% 20,606,235 55.43% 221,809,059 71.91%
Black or African American 6,421 11.84% 2,248,269 6.05% 37,036,996 12.01%
American Indian and Alaska Native 383 0.71% 339,417 0.91% 3,026,418 0.98%
Asian 130 0.24% 4,720,651 12.70% 13,906,406 4.51%
Native Hawaiian and Other Pacific Islander 152 0.28% 197,993 0.53% 662,031 0.21%
Other 36,507 67.29% 9,060,539 24.37% 32,014,224 10.38%
Population by Ethnicity
Population Hispanic 48,377 89.17% 14,077,745 37.87% 49,511,501 16.05%
Population Non Hispanic 5,874 10.83% 23,095,359 62.13% 258,943,633 83.95%

The data for Los Angeles, CA 90001 may also contain data for the following areas: Firestone Park, Los Angeles

Race versus Ethnicity: According to the Census, race and ethnicity are considered two separate and distinct identities. Hispanic or Latino origin is asked as a separate question and categorized under ethnicity. In addition to their race and/or races, all respondents are categorized by one of two ethnicities, which are "Hispanic" and "Non Hispanic."

Hispanic Ethnicity: According to the Census, people of Hispanic origin, were those who indicated that their origin was Mexican, Puerto Rican, Cuban, Central or South American or some other Hispanic origin. It should be noted that people of Hispanic origin may be of any race.
